TL;DR

  • Manchester United's second goal against Ipswich Town was allowed despite a handball by Harry Maguire.
  • The goal was officially an own goal by Ipswich's Jacob Greaves after Maguire's shot was deflected.
  • VAR reviewed the incident and confirmed the goal, as Maguire's handball was accidental and he was not the immediate scorer.
  • Gary Neville commented that the goal would have been disallowed if Maguire's shot had been on target.
  • Manchester United won the match 5-2, with Bruno Fernandes scoring a hat-trick.
